Output 12644b0a7d8c8db87f425d42220138ff41b14b2bf988a6713d7ad79ad2a524ac:1

value
578483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b17527eb2743a5e39cebb7b93f0230d8998e33c8 OP_EQUAL
address
3HsKsdm2PAxeMYfZSPUyp28354GUJ3rh16
transaction
12644b0a7d8c8db87f425d42220138ff41b14b2bf988a6713d7ad79ad2a524ac
spent
true